The right chemistry : 108 enlightening, nutritious health-conscious and occasionally bizarre inquiries into the science of everyday life

Schwarcz, Joe. (Author).

Summary: A big part of Dr. Joe's job as director of McGill University's Office of Science and Society is persuading people that the pursuit of science knowledge is a potential source of wonder. In the style established with the bestselling "Brain Fuel," each section here is themed and contains a mixture of short, pithy items, and slightly longer mini-essays. You will learn whether to put broccoli on a pizza before or after baking, whether beauty pills are worth taking, and whether the baby shampoo you're using is poisonous. As ever, this torrent of entertainment is delivered in Dr. Joe's unmistakably warm, lively, and authoritative voice
